Tim Miller will direct Keanu Reeves in the sci-fi film Shiver, which involves a time-loop concept.
Keanu Reeves is set to make a return to science fiction under the direction of Deadpool's Tim Miller, as they collaborate on a potential Warner Bros. project titled Shiver.
As reported by The Hollywood Reporter, Shiver is characterized as a blend of Edge of Tomorrow and Blake Lively’s shark survival thriller, The Shallows. Miller will direct the film based on a screenplay by Ian Shorr, who has previously tackled similar high-concept sci-fi in the Mark Wahlberg action film Infinite.
Details about the plot are sparse, but it is rumored that Shiver will revolve around a worthless smuggler entangled in a lethal double-cross while operating in the Caribbean Sea, surrounded by corpses, villains, and aggressive sharks. He soon realizes he is trapped in a time loop and must figure out how to escape it.
The film will be produced by Matthew Vaughn of Kingsman fame, under his Marv Films label, along with Aaron Ryder from Dumb Money.
Reeves is coming off two disappointing projects, Ballerina and Good Fortune, while this will be Miller's return to feature filmmaking after the troubled production of Terminator: Dark Fate in 2019.
